Knit to Fit Sweater Knit-A-Long!
Make.Wear.Love.
A CustomFit KAL!

Join
us as we fall in love with sweater knitting and the feeling we get when
we love the fit! We will work together with Amy Herzog's website Make.Wear.Love.
to create custom patterns for our sweaters. You pick the yarn you love,
these patterns will use your yarn and your gauge. Amy creates
stress-free knitting by taking care of all of the math for us into a
custom pattern using your measurements. You will actually love wearing
this sweater because it will fit you like a glove!
The fun starts on Sunday February 8th with body measuring and gauge knitting. We have some beautiful Malabrigo yarns to choose.
February 15th we will pick our patterns
and get to knitting! Knit-A-Long will meet-up on the second Sunday of
each month for questions, help, blocking, seeming and showing-off!

My Cup of Tea socks by Robin Lynn
My Cup of Tea Socks by Robin Lynn
My Cup of Tea socks are worked top down on dpn’s. Inspiration for these socks came from the “crocuses” pattern (p. 60) The Stitch Collection Book 5/Specialty Stitches by Debbie O’Neill.
The design is pretty but practical, following a basic sock pattern but with a 24-stitch (12 row repeat) motif added down the front.
It is written with a 64-stitch cast-on, but can be easily modified for fit using your favorite basic sock pattern formula. The motif ends before the toe to make the socks comfortably worn inside shoes.
The sample socks were knit up with undyed panda sock yarn from WC Mercantile that I crock-pot dyed using an assortment of tea bags, resulting in both lovely and fragrant yarn ~ aromatherapy knitting ~ just my cup of tea!
